About- NORAS MRI Products GmbH
Who We Are: Innovation in Medical Technology
Meilensteine
Actively Shaping the Development of
MRI Coil Applications
2022
Transition of the company to Manuel Noras, with the goal of ensuring continuity and responsibly advancing the developments built over decades.
2017
Development of the second OEM breast biopsy coil for Siemens – further refining precision in MR-guided interventions.
2016
Introduction of the first dedicated multi-channel dental MRI coil – expanding the scope of specialized diagnostic imaging.
2009
Launch of the first OEM breast biopsy coil for Siemens – a milestone in MR-guided breast diagnostics.
2005
Renaming to NORAS MRI products GmbH – marking a clear strategic focus on innovative MRI technology.
2001–2005
Development of dedicated intraoperative head holder and coil solutions – supporting advanced neurosurgical procedures.
1995
First patent for an MR-guided breast biopsy system – establishing a technological foundation for image-guided interventions.
1985
Foundation of “NORAS X-Ray and Medical Technology” – the beginning of an entrepreneurial and technological life’s work.

🎭 My Journey in Würzburg’s Carnival Tradition
Carnival was part of my life from a very early age.
It was, quite literally, something I was born into. My father was actively involved in the Würzburg Carnival parade, and through him I grew up surrounded by this vibrant tradition.
At the age of 18, I began helping to build carnival floats and actively took part in the Würzburg Carnival parade.
In 1985, I was appointed to the Elferrat of the 1st Carnival Society Elferrat Würzburg e.V.
In 1996/97, I had the great honor of serving as Carnival Prince of the City of Würzburg.
I was awarded the “Till von Franken,” the highest distinction granted to a Franconian carnivalist.
🏛️ My Responsibilities within the Elferrat Included:
Recording Secretary
Speaker of the Elferrat and Press Representative
Designing and producing the official songbook in my own office
Supporting the Prince and Princess and the Ranzengarde
Further Responsibilities Included:
Active involvement in the organization and hosting of guests at our gala sessions and events
Supporting and acquiring sponsors for Würzburg’s Carnival
Actively shaping and promoting carnival traditions over decades
Today
Today, I serve as an Honorary Member of the Elferrat and as a member of the Honorary Council of the 1st Carnival Society Elferrat Würzburg e.V.
For decades, I have remained actively connected to Würzburg’s Carnival — not only as a participant, but as a supporter and advocate of its cultural heritage.
Würzburg’s Carnival has been a defining part of my life — a tradition I have proudly supported for more than four decades.
